The short version
With 124 people, Summit is a city in Oklahoma. Owners hold 91% of the housing stock. 15% of adults hold a bachelor's degree, below the 36% national rate. There are 102 fewer people here than in 2000. The median age is 44.3, about 5 years above the US median. The poverty rate is 25.8%, above the 12.5% national rate.
